2009-06-01 22 views

答えて

0

に基づくCライブラリである、とXMLSecは、MicrosoftのDCOMベースXML Signature implementationをチェックすることがあります。 Win7 Webサービススタックの場合、確かにXML Signature実装もありますが、APIに公開されていないようです。

クリスチャン

0

System.Security.Cryptography.Xml

SignedXml SX =新しいSignedXml((のXmlElement)responseDocument.GetElementsByTagName( "TNS:CreateCertificateResponse")[0])。 XmlNodeList nodeList = responseDocument.GetElementsByTagName( "Signature"); foreach(nodeListのXmlElement要素) { //シグネチャノードをロードします。 sx.LoadXml(要素);sx.CheckSignature(bankSigningCertificate、true); }

これは、C#で署名を確認する方法です。このライブラリ "System.Security.Cryptography.Xml"

は次のリンク http://msdn.microsoft.com/en-us/library/aa382384%28v=vs.85%29.aspx

を経るCのために使用します
関連する問題